GROUP BY and Select MAX from each group in Django, 2 queries

''' | |
given a Model with: | |
category = models.CharField(max_length=32, choices=CATEGORY_CHOICES) | |
pubdate = models.DateTimeField(default=datetime.now) | |
<other fields> | |
Fetch the item from each category with the latest pubdate. | |
''' | |
model_max_set = Model.objects.values('category').annotate(max_pubdate=Max('pubdate')).order_by() | |
q_statement = Q() | |
for pair in model_max_set: | |
q_statement |= (Q(category__exact=pair['category']) & Q(pubdate=pair['max_pubdate'])) | |
model_set = Model.objects.filter(q_statement) | |
